Convenient Lobby Pickup for Tours
One of the significant advantages of booking tours from Club Arrecife Cancun is the convenience of lobby pickup. Most tour operators will collect guests from the hotel lobby, allowing for a seamless transition from relaxation to adventure. Typically, pickup windows are around 30 minutes before the scheduled tour start time. Guests should be prepared to wait, but this is also an excellent opportunity to take in the hotel’s ambiance. It’s advisable to arrive at the lobby a bit earlier to ensure that you don’t miss your transport. If you have any specific requests or need assistance, the hotel staff can often help coordinate with the tour operators to ensure a smooth experience.

What to Carry on Your Tours
When preparing for your tours from Club Arrecife Cancun, it's essential to pack appropriately. Comfortable clothing and sturdy footwear are recommended, especially for outdoor activities like the ATV Xtreme and Zipline Tour or the cenote swim. Bringing a swimsuit is advisable if your tour includes swimming. Additionally, s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ses will protect you from the sun during your excursions. Most tours provide bottled water, but it’s prudent to carry a reusable water bottle to stay hydrated. Remember to bring cash for any additional purchases or tips, as some local vendors may not accept credit cards. A small backpack can be handy for carrying your essentials while keeping your hands free for taking photos.

Avoiding Double Bookings
When planning your tour itinerary while staying at Club Arrecife Cancun, it’s crucial to avoid double bookings, especially on arrival or departure days. When you check in, consult with the hotel staff about your travel schedule to ensure that your tours fit within your time constraints. If you arrive in the morning, consider booking afternoon tours to allow ample time for check-in and settling in. Similarly, on your departure day, it’s best to plan tours that conclude well before your flight time. Reviewing tour duration and travel time to the airport can help prevent any last-minute rushes. Keeping a flexible schedule will allow you to enjoy your tours without the stress of time constraints.
